Tesla - Transforming the Future of Clean Energy
One of the most recognized green tech companies worldwide is Tesla. Though it's best known for electric cars, believe it or not, Tesla is very involved in clean energy solutions. Tesla manufactures solar panels, solar roofs, and energy storage systems, such as the Powerwall. Tesla is diminishing reliance on petroleum and spurring electric mobility, thus curbing carbon emissions and making clean energy more affordable.
Vestas – the world's leading champion of wind power
Vestas is the world leader in wind technology. The company designs, produces, and installs wind turbines worldwide. Wind is one of the cleanest power sources, and Vestas makes a significant contribution to ensuring sustainable, renewable energy production. Their tech enables countries to reduce their reliance on coal and oil and develop long-term sustainable power solutions.
Siemens Gamesa – Smart solutions for renewable energy
Siemens Gamesa is a manufacturer of wind turbines and other renewable energy equipment. The company is committed to the efficient development of renewable energy and sustainable technologies. Their work helps cities and industries move toward greener power sources and more efficient energy use. The company is also committed to recycling turbine blades and minimizing waste, contributing to Siemens Gamesa's overall environmentally sustainable approach.
Ørsted – From Black to Green Energy

Previously an oil and gas group, Ørsted became entirely green when it moved into renewables. It is now one of the largest developers of ocean wind farms in the world. Ørsted's projects provide clean electricity to millions of homes while deeply cutting carbon pollution.

First Solar is one of the world's largest solar technology firms. It focuses on large solar power plants and innovative solar panels. What sets First Solar apart is that it isn't just focused on sustainability in the manufacturing process, but throughout the life cycle of its product: from plates to recycling of old panels. Their solar products save you money on electricity and help relieve grid strain.
Beyond Meat – The Future of Protein?
Green power is not the only green technology. Beyond Meat is challenging the way we look at food. Its plant-based meat alternatives have the look and texture of real Meat, without the environmental cost. Producing plant-based protein requires less water, land, and energy than producing animal protein, making it a sustainable option for the future.
